How to Increase Lung Capacity Using Breathing Exercises

In order to stay healthy and maintain optimal lung function, it is important to practice breathing exercises that can help increase lung capacity. By incorporating these exercises into your daily routine, you can strengthen your respiratory muscles and improve the efficiency of your lungs.

Benefits of Increasing Lung Capacity

Improving lung capacity can have numerous benefits for overall health and well-being. Increased lung capacity can help enhance athletic performance, improve oxygen circulation throughout the body, and reduce the risk of respiratory illnesses. By increasing your lung capacity, you can also boost endurance, stamina, and overall lung function.

Effective Breathing Exercises to Increase Lung Capacity

There are several breathing exercises that can help improve lung capacity. Incorporating these exercises into your daily routine can help strengthen your respiratory muscles and increase the volume of air that your lungs can hold. Here are some effective breathing exercises to increase lung capacity:

Diaphragmatic Breathing

Diaphragmatic breathing, also known as deep breathing, involves breathing deeply to expand the lungs and engage the diaphragm. To practice diaphragmatic breathing, sit or lie down in a comfortable position. Place one hand on your chest and the other on your abdomen. Inhale deeply through your nose, allowing your abdomen to rise as your diaphragm contracts. Exhale slowly through your mouth, feeling your abdomen fall as your diaphragm relaxes.

Pursed Lip Breathing

Pursed lip breathing can help improve lung function and increase lung capacity. To practice pursed lip breathing, inhale slowly through your nose for a count of two. Then, purse your lips as if you were going to blow out a candle and exhale slowly for a count of four. This exercise can help strengthen your diaphragm and improve the efficiency of your breathing.

4-7-8 Breathing Technique

The 4-7-8 breathing technique is a simple yet effective exercise to increase lung capacity. To practice this technique, inhale deeply through your nose for a count of four. Hold your breath for a count of seven. Then, exhale slowly through your mouth for a count of eight. This exercise can help improve lung function and enhance oxygen circulation throughout the body.

FAQs

Q: How often should I practice breathing exercises to increase lung capacity?

A: It is recommended to practice breathing exercises at least 3-4 times a week to see improvements in lung capacity. However, you can practice these exercises daily for optimal results.

Q: Can breathing exercises help with respiratory conditions such as asthma or COPD?

A: Breathing exercises can be beneficial for individuals with respiratory conditions such as asthma or COPD. These exercises can help improve lung function, reduce shortness of breath, and enhance overall respiratory health. However, it is important to consult with a healthcare professional before incorporating breathing exercises into your routine.
